The online service will allow faster assessment times.

We have developed a digital service allowing applicants to request and track Special Infrastructure Contribution (SIC) assessments online via the NSW Planning Portal.

This allows faster assessment times, improveing the way the department communicates with applicants and councils during the SIC assessment process.

Users will have to register for a NSW Planning Portal account to begin the SIC assessment process. Once registered, applicants can access their dashboard to submit, track and add additional information to their SIC assessment request.

How to apply online

  1. Register for a NSW Planning Portal account to start your application.
  2. Log in to complete the online application form.
  3. View the Quick Reference Guides if you need any help

What documentation will I need?

Users will need to provide a copy of their development consent and an approved plan of subdivision/development for the land.  Further information may be required and will be requested via the NSW Planning Portal.

Am I in a SIC area?

You can access the NSW Planning Portal Spatial Viewer to see if your development is within a SIC area. The new Spatial Viewer provides a variety of base maps to improve your understanding of which planning controls apply to your site, which may be overlain with street maps and satellite maps.
